Quality is one of the things that we do best at Orica ChlorAlkali. As a scientific organisation, Orica's history is based on analytical strengths including product testing and process control. Quality processes, systems and continuous improvement are basic building blocks of the Orica Business Improvement Process, the philosophy that is now helping drive the company towards best practice.
We are very serious about quality at Orica. We have achieved outstanding results in ISO9000 Certification programs including over seventy certifications in Orica Australia alone. And we don't just certify our manufacturing facilities. Our corporate and business service groups such as sales, finance and information technology are also put through the ISO certification process.
Our quality systems use the latest technology. We have designed and built special document management systems to help us with quality management and to give us access to information world-wide. Other organisations have looked to Orica ChlorAlkali for best practice when setting up their own quality systems. These include Sydney Water, Mars, Bonlac and Abbott Chemicals.
Orica has been heavily involved in the Australian Quality Awards (AQA) program through our own business excellence framework modelled on the AQA template. Currently we have several people in Orica who have been members of AQA evaluation panels. This is an impressive recognition of our commitment to quality within the company.
